I like to see a year at a glance. Mega planning begins with an overview. What dates can you fill-in?
You can do this online in a free calendar that is provided by Gmail – or perhaps on your phone – or better yet, synch the too.
Once you have an overview of your year you can look at each month. My printed calendar is a month at a glance. I first look at a monthly planner and place all of the important dates on the calendar.

Four Square Planner – Mega Planning Fine Tuned:
Once you get your overview laid out you can begin fine-tuning the day. One of the quickest ways to do this is with the Four Square Planner. I love to take a piece of paper and divide it in four. Faith | Kids | School | Household
Take each one of these to quickly make plans for the day.

You can add to your main 4-square planner day to day if you do not have many things going on or actually use one for each day. It is the way I plan birthday parties, kids sporting events, the podcasts I record, and more! It is also the way I plan my mega shopping or mega cooking days. I consolidate to a date and time so that I am not overwhelmed.
